Résumé

Evidence supporting the association of glycemic index (GI) and glycemic load (GL) with the risk of endometrial cancer is controversial and reports from Asia were limited. Therefore, we aimed to investigate the association in Japanese women. We evaluated 52 460 women in the Japan Public Health Center-based Prospective Study aged 45-74 years who responded to the 5-year follow-up survey. GI and GL were calculated from a validated food frequency questionnaire, and the participants were divided into three groups by GI and GL. The hazard ratios (HRs) and 95% confidence intervals (CIs) were calculated with the Cox proportional hazard model adjusted for potential confounding factors. As a result, within 15.5 years of follow-up, 166 new cases of endometrial cancer were identified.
